Decarbonization Demonstration at Hokkaido University/Hokkaido Electric Power Co., etc. Collaborate on Renewable Energy and Storage Batteries

    Hokkaido University, Hokkaido Electric Power Co., and the Hokkaido Science and Technology Promotion Center (North Tech Foundation) announced on the 22nd that they will jointly proceed with a demonstration experiment for decarbonization at the Hokkaido University North Campus (Sapporo City). By 2030, we will introduce solar power generation, storage batteries, an energy management system, etc., and build a model that efficiently uses power and heat derived from renewable energy. After 2030, the plan is to expand the model to other campuses and municipalities in Hokkaido.
